Psychological Impact of a Business Name

A business name is much more than a label; it’s a promise and a personality encapsulated in words. Psychologically, a name evokes emotions, associations, and memories that can significantly impact consumer behavior. According to research, a memorable and meaningful name can enhance brand recognition, fostering trust and loyalty. For instance, brands like “Pottery Barn” or “Crate and Barrel” evoke warm, nostalgic feelings that align with their product offerings. By choosing a name that resonates with these emotions, your crockery business can create a strong first impression, compelling customers to remember and revisit your brand.

Cultural and Local References in Naming

Incorporating cultural or local elements into your business name can significantly enhance brand authenticity and relatability. This technique not only shows respect for local traditions but also appeals to consumers who value heritage and locality. Take, for instance, the success of businesses like “Taza” or “Kintsugi,” which are names steeped in cultural significance. These names offer a sense of identity and pride, making them stand out. For a crockery business, integrating local artisan techniques or referencing traditional motifs can elevate the brand’s narrative, creating a deep connection with customers who appreciate craftsmanship and cultural heritage.
